Przejdź do treści

Element ukryty <... hidden>

W jaki sposób ukryć element na stronie, ale pozwolić wyszukiwać jego treść?

  • Wersja podstawowa:
    <element hidden>...</element>
  • Wersja rozszerzona:
    <element hidden="stan">...</element>
element
Dowolny znacznik HTML 4.01 lub HTML5
stan
Można podać jedną z poniższych wartości:
  • hidden - element nie zostanie wyświetlony na stronie (to samo co użycie hidden jako atrybut logiczny - tzn. bez podania wartości).
  • until-found - element nie zostanie wyświetlony na stronie, chyba że użytkownik wyszuka jego treść (przy pomocy skrótu klawiaturowego Ctrl+F) albo przejdzie do etykiety znajdującej się w jego obrębie.

Atrybut hidden można nadać dowolnemu znacznikowi na stronie. Wskazuje on, że element nie jest jeszcze (albo już dłużej nie jest) istotny, z punktu widzenia pozostałej zawartości dokumentu. Przeglądarka nie powinna wyświetlać takich znaczników na ekranie.

Pytania i odpowiedzi <div hidden, span hidden>

Jak ukryć coś w HTML?

Aby ukryć coś w HTML, można użyć atrybutu hidden, który sprawia, że dany element nie jest widoczny na stronie i nie zajmuje miejsca w układzie. Na przykład: <div hidden>Ukryty element</div>. Taki element pozostaje w kodzie HTML, ale nie jest wyświetlany użytkownikom.

Jak zrobić ukryty tekst w HTML?

Aby zrobić ukryty tekst w HTML, można użyć atrybutu hidden na elemencie zawierającym tekst. Przykład: <span hidden>Ukryty tekst</span>. Taki tekst nie będzie widoczny na stronie, ani nie zajmie miejsca w układzie.

Przeglądarki

❌ Nie działa

Chrome

Firefox

Edge

Opera

Safari
hidden10
2011-03-08
4
2011-03-22
12
2015-07-29
15
2013-07-02
5.1
2011-07-20
hidden="until-found"102
2022-05-24
102
2022-05-31
88
2022-06-08

Komentarze

Zobacz więcej komentarzy

Facebook